Default 99 gsr bad clutch, clutch mc, or slave?

car: 99 integ gsr ~90k miles

symtoms:
hard to shift into any gear while car is moving
once car not moving it shifts into gears like normal
clutch seems to still grap like normal
clutch fluid in mc resevior is black


im trying to pin point the cause of this.
clutch/pressure plate
clutch master cylinder
clutch slave?

im thinking maybe the pressure plate may be worn and is not releasing completely..but i would think that if its worn the clutch wouldnt grab right? also is it normal for the clutch fluid to be so dirty, its pretty black and not very transperant.

i have tried changing the tranny fluid and bleeding the clutch to make sure there is no air and still no change. is anyone familar with these symptoms? any suggestion?

clutch/pressure plate? OR clutch mc/slave?

tia

Well... when my throwout bearing went out, I could only shift gears when the car was NOT moving.

If you're not losing fluid, and the pedal is not sinking, it's not the master or slave cylinder.
